The US-based charity Homeward Bound Cat Adoptions was contacted about a mother cat and her four kittens who needed help. The family had been found by the caretaker of a residential complex.
He discovered the mother and her babies in a flat that a tenant had recently vacated. The caretaker looked after the little family for a week before calling the charity for help.

When the volunteers arrived, they found that the mother was just about to finish weaning her little ones.

The kittens were placed in a foster home, while their mum was very quickly adopted by a loving family.
The kittens had wonderful personalities. “They were bright, sociable and thriving. Their will to live is very strong; they fear nothing. They are confident, curious and full of personality,” the charity told The Dodo.
While waiting to be adopted, the kittens grew fond of another cat in their foster home. They were completely fascinated by her, watching her every move.
They are now thriving in their new life, which is full of love and comfort.
